DENVER, Aug. 3, 2026 /PRNewswire/ -- San Antonio-based Kairoi Residential, in partnership with PGIM and Helaba Bank, has broken ground on an ultra-luxury Class A multifamily development in Denver's vibrant Lower Highlands ("LoHi") neighborhood.

Located off Speer Boulevard and Zuni Street, the development will feature 420 upscale apartment homes consisting of studio, one-, two- and three-bedroom residential units. Tailored amenities include a sky pool deck with sweeping views of downtown Denver, dedicated men's and women's health and wellness spas, a 24-hour fitness center, work from home spaces, state-of-the-art golf and ski simulators, multiple sky lounges, and expansive outdoor social spaces.

ABOUT KAIROI

KAIROI RESIDENTIAL is a partner-led company with a unified approach to investing, developing and managing multifamily communities.

Kairoi has been involved in the business of developing and owning multifamily properties since 2002. Over the course of our existence, we have developed or owned in excess of 57,000 units in many cities and states across the country. Kairoi Residential has developed approximately $2.5B in new developments in San Antonio, Dallas, Chicago, Denver, Houston, Miami, Charlotte, and Austin.

Helaba (Landesbank Hessen-Thüringen) is one of Germany's leading commercial banks, serving as both a central clearing institution for regional savings banks and a development bank for the states of Hesse and Thuringia. Headquartered in Frankfurt and Erfurt, the bank manages approximately €201.8 billion in total assets and employs around 6,000 people worldwide. Helaba provides a broad range of financial services, with a particular focus on corporate banking, real estate finance, and public-sector lending. The bank also maintains an international presence through key offices in major financial centers, including London, Paris, New York, and Shanghai.
